"Turning Red" is the most recent Disney and Pixar film that's already growing in popularity. It demonstrates how friendship, the changing of teenagers and their devotion for boy groups that sing now. The film presents the story of Mei Lee, a 13-year-old girl who is undecided between remaining the obedient daughter of her mother, Ming whom she considers to be an unprotective mother. As if the changes due to adolescence not enough, every time "Mei Mei" gets excited, she transforms into an adorable red panda. In the past, the premiere of the film caused an uproar on social media, due to a particular musical group that was created specifically for the film called "4 town". The controversy was over BTS followers speculated that one member of this group called Tae Young was inspired by Jimin an member of BTS, a Korean boy group.
